What is a Green Laser Sight?
A green laser sight is an aiming device that emits a green beam of light, assisting the user in aligning their firearm accurately. Compared to red laser sights, green lasers are more visible in various lighting conditions, making them an excellent choice for tactical situations and daytime use.
Benefits of Using Green Laser Sights
- High Visibility: The green wavelength is around 532 nanometers, which is more visible to the human eye than red lasers. This increased visibility is particularly advantageous in bright conditions.
- Improved Accuracy: Green laser sights allow for quicker target acquisition, enhancing shooting accuracy and effectiveness.
- Easier Target Tracking: The bright green dot helps shooters maintain focus on moving targets, making it ideal for dynamic shooting environments.
- Enhanced Situational Awareness: Using a laser sight eliminates the need to align traditional iron sights, keeping the shooter’s focus on the target and surroundings.
How Do Green Laser Sights Work?
Green laser sights utilize semiconductor diodes and optics to create a coherent beam of light. The laser is powered by batteries and can be mounted onto various firearms, including handguns and rifles. The brightness and clarity of the green beam depend on the quality of the components used in the laser sight.
Choosing the Right Green Laser Sight
When selecting a green laser sight, several factors should be considered to ensure you choose the right one for your needs:
- Mounting Options: Ensure the laser sight is compatible with your firearm's mounting system, whether it be rail-mounted or integrated into the firearm.
- Brightness: Look for a laser with adjustable brightness settings to accommodate different lighting conditions.
- Battery Life: Evaluate how long the battery lasts, especially if you plan on using it during extended shooting sessions.
- Durability: Opt for models that are rugged and weather-resistant, particularly if you're using it in variable outdoor conditions.
- Adjustment Features: Ensure that the laser sight has easy-to-use windage and elevation adjustments for precise alignment.
